Investment thesis
Mark Cuban Companies operates as the personal investment and holding vehicle of Mark Cuban, spanning wholly owned operating businesses, philanthropic foundations, and a large, highly diversified venture portfolio. Its investments cut across a wide range of sectors including consumer products, food and beverage, sports technology, healthcare and digital health, crypto and web3 infrastructure, robotics, AI, media and entertainment, and fintech. Many portfolio companies reflect Cuban's involvement with Shark Tank-style consumer brands alongside deeper technology bets. The approach is broadly sector-agnostic, backing founders and products across early to later stages with an emphasis on both practical consumer businesses and emerging technology platforms.

4DI Ventures was co-founded by repeat tech operator and ESET Southern Africa founder Justin Stanford, giving it unusually deep cybersecurity and software operating experience rather than a purely financial background, and originated from Stanford's own angel-investing experiments that directly led to both the firm's creation and the launch of the Silicon Cape Initiative. The firm explicitly describes its style as "nurture capital" with intensive, hands-on engagement, and Stanford is vocal about avoiding the "unicorn at all costs" mentality in African tech, instead emphasizing sustainable market readiness and fundamentals in a more conservative, durability-focused investment approach.
